Burning CD stuck at 100% Creating image checksum

20,973

Solution 1

First solution:

Just disable the checksum: Open Brasero > Edit > Plugins > Uncheck Image Checksum.

Second solution:

Install cdrdao and this should solve the problem. Unfortunately, it can't solve it in the middle of the burning process.

sudo apt-get install cdrdao

    Burning data CD using brasero get stuck at 100% and the dialog box only show Creating image checksum, empty progress bar, and a cancel button, and the disk is not spinning anymore in my cd writer. Simply click cancel will make the cd blank, i have try with some new an used CD-RW disc but stilk no luck. I'm on Raring.
